My dad always tells the best stories from when he was growing up. I was home yesterday and he decided to tell me about the time he worked in a brewery. I don't remember which one it was but all the employees would get a free case of beer every week as well as a chip that gave them 50% off any beer they bought - an employee discount. When the employees would take their cases home at the end of the week they'd have to wrap them in brown paper so customers didn't question why so many people were walking out of the store room with cases of beer and not paying. At the time my dad didn't drink beer so he would put the cases he got under his bed and give them to friends and pay his mechanic. When he needed his car fixed he'd always take it to the same guy, because they had a deal. The mechanic would look at his car and give him a cost in cases of beer. So for a few years my dad got free beer and free maintenance on his car. Sweet!
